Knuckles and I tried a multicrew setup the other night with me in the bomb-aimer's chair and Ribbs in the Gunner's.

We bombed from 10,000ft as I recall, or thereabouts. Unfortunately with no result (don't tell Knuckles, but I think I forgot to arm the bombs before dropping ). Also, I'd forgotten to make any allowance at all for the target's height above sea level - something to add to the list!

Altogether, our general conclusion was as my post above, i.e. go out in three Blenheims at low level for quicker and more accurate results, but I'd still like to have a few multi-crew sorties high level bombing, simply because it adds another dimension to the fun we can have with the game.
